HALE COUNTY

Estimated
Population,
4/1/95

16,311
Total Population,
4/1/90

15,498
Total Population, 4/1/80
15,604
Population Rank, 1995/1980
54/57
Average Annual Growth Rate (Percent), 1990-95/1980-90
1.0/-0.1
Land Area, Square Miles/Rank
643.8/39
Persons Per Square Mile/Rank, 1995
25.3/50
Percent Nonwhite,
1995

58.4
Percent Under 20/65+, 1995
34.7/15.7
Birth Per 100 Deaths, 1994
133.2
Infant Mortality Rate, 1994 (1)
19.8
Infant Mortality Rates, Whites/Nonwhites, 1994 (1)
30.3/16.0
Per Capita Personal Income/Rank, 1993 (2)
$12,334/60
% Employed in White-Collar Occupations, 1990 (3)
37.6
% High School/College Graduates, 1990 (4)
54.4/8.9
% Persons Below Poverty Level/Rank, 1989 (5)
35.6/8
% Working Outside County, 1990 (6)
43.4
Average Travel Time to Work (Minutes),
1990
(6)
22.8
% Females in Labor Force With Own Children<6, 1985 (7)
61.3
% Annual Average Unemployment Rate, 1994 (6)
8.9
% 1990 Residents Living Outside County in 1985 (8)
11.5
Average Number of Violent/Property Crimes Pre 100,000 Population, 1992-94 (9)
300.3/1,609.6
% Veterans, Males/Females, 1990 (10)
21.5/1.1
Average Acreage Per Farm, 1992/1987 (11)
439/351
Median Value Owner-Occupied Housing Units, 1990 (12)
$34,900
% Married Couple Households With Own Children<18, 1990 (13)
22.6
% Unmarried Partner Households, 1990 (14)
2.0
Divorce/Marriage Ratio, 1994 (15)
1:2.2
